  5. On 9/18/2020 at 3:09 PM, crisgold52 said:

     Ironic how Air Canada and Westjet now including Covid insurance coverage with all tickets ticketed by Oct 31. Excluded US for obvious reasons.

    The Air Canada complimentary Covid coverage does not have a US exclusion.  The coverage does exclude travel during your cruise dates.  When shopping for Covid Coverage, make sure you read over policy wordings to review the policy exclusions.

  7. 4 minutes ago, DanielB said:

    How does the b2b procedures work on Royal?  We are in the same cabin both cruises so hope it is painless, Disney makes you wait a few hours onshore before reboarding

    Pre-Covid, they make you go through customs and then back onboard the ship.  In my experience, it took 20 mins.  Not sure how it will work once the cruise lines are allowed to sail again.  I assume it will be much longer turnaround since they will be doing more sanitizing in the staterooms.
